Richland High School sophomore-to-be Rachel Wolski sprays some of the kids with water to help they stay cool as they took part in the Bomber Soccer Academy on Tuesday morning at Bomber Field. Participants of the academy work with members of both of Richland High's soccer teams. On Friday, the last day of the camp, the kids will scrimmage the instructors. On July 18 and 19 is the Bomber Classic featuring 20 teams, 12 girls and 8 boys teams, competing in the soccer tournament at Bomber Field featuring schools from Idaho and Oregon with the championship games scheduled for 6 and 7:30 on the 19th.
